So five of us worked together on this level, building our bosses and deciding on ground rules, adding to the level and passing it along via the game's built-in wifi option and our Wii friend codes. Thanks Budcat for making it possible! Gryzor did all the extra artwork and tuning, which was amazing. DL51 made the high score table. Swashmebuckle composed his own boss background music, and I dare you to tell the difference between his music and something made professionally to be included in the game!
It was an honor and a pleasure and a BLAST WORKing with these guys; I hope to do it again sometime, and hope this level may inspire more people to try out the idea of collaborating. Here's hoping also for an EU release sometime soon. In the meantime, Happy Thanksgiving, everyone!

Some notes, details:
1st. MMLROX (by Mr. MartinLee)2nd. BlugLord (by DL51)3nd. Xero 2.0 (by Xerokyzer, tweakified by me)- it's Railgun is probably the most dangerous and unpredictable attack here; but there is a brief warning before it activates, so just pay attention and you'll be ok. :)4th. Disco Doom (by Swashmebuckle)5th. ????? (by me) - Don't worry if you're low on lives by the time you reach him, there is a secret way to get a 1up on this fight!
Remember, this is only the first - we really hope to do more of these in the future. MEGALEVEL is a community project and ALL serious Blast Workers are welcome to participate and contribute their work!

I just got the idea from Spazer's 'credits' level, and MML helped me get the ball rolling with a thread over at gamespot. A couple more people agreed to contribute their stuff and viola! Basically, it's 5 bosses (plus intros) by 5 Blast Works makers.
The 'Allstars' thing is just something I came up with at the last minute to spice it up a bit. Don't worry, we're planning to do another one sometime this year. Anyone who contributes will be considered a member anyways. :)
